The 60% stat is kinda misleading though. Most of those 'insider threats' are from people who got phished or had their credentials stolen by outsiders anyway. So technically the breach still starts from the outside. If you break it down, actual malicious insiders or straight up accidents like sending data to the wrong person are way less common than that number makes it sound. The report even says most are from privileged credential misuse which is just a fancy way of saying someone got tricked.
